Francesco Costanzo is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cancer Research and Genetics. According to data from OpenAlex, Francesco Costanzo has authored 145 papers receiving a total of 4.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 88 papers in Molecular Biology, 26 papers in Cancer Research and 20 papers in Genetics. Recurrent topics in Francesco Costanzo’s work include RNA modifications and cancer (23 papers), RNA regulation and disease (17 papers) and R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(17 papers). Francesco Costanzo is often cited by papers focused on RNA modifications and cancer (23 papers), RNA regulation and disease (17 papers) and R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(17 papers). Francesco Costanzo coll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Germany. Francesco Costanzo's co-authors include Flavia Biamonte, Anna Martina Battaglia, Ilenia Aversa, Giovanni Cuda, Maria Concetta Faniello, Barbara Quaresima, Alessandro Sacco, R. Cortese, Claudio Santoro and Roberta Chirillo and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Cell and Nucleic Acids Research.
